Low-emissivity glass

Low-emissivity glass can help you control the heat that is transferred through your windows. This can make a significant difference to your heating bills and can also improve insulation in your home.

Low-e glass is a great way to keep heat in your home from escaping, depending on the way it is installed. A soft coating of low-e is much more efficient in terms of energy efficiency than a hard coat.

As opposed to the standard type of glazing, low-e coatings feature an extremely thin layer of material which deflects infrared and ultraviolet light. The coating decreases the heating system's workload by blocking longer wavelengths.

The coating isn't as effective in absorbing short wave wavelengths. Low-e is not recommended in cases where there is short wave radiation.

For homes with east or west-facing windows low-e glass is a good option. It can deflect the sunlight, and if it is used in conjunction with argon gas, it can also improve insulation and the soundproofing.

A combination of low-e glass and argon gas can also have a major benefit: it can reduce condensation. Condensation can cause clouds on windows and can leave behind a residue difficult to clean.

There are several reasons why your double-glazed windows could develop condensation. Some of the most common causes are warmth and moisture. Cooking can also be a factor in this issue.

Contacting a local double-glazing company is the best choice. They will assess your windows to determine if they drain correctly. They can also inject anti-fogging agents into the window to improve the performance of your window.

It is also possible to replace the glass part, which can be accomplished in less than an hour. This is a more cost-effective and efficient method than replacing all your double-glazed windows.
